Sir Francis Bernard Dicksee (1853-1928) was a painter and illustrator, the son of Thomas Francis Dicksee. He appears to be stylistically linked to the Pre-Raphaelites. Frank Dicksee was a Victorian Painter and Illustrator. He mostly made paintings based on Romanticism subjects. The painting above was based on a ballad written by John Keats. It was about a fairy woman who killed knights.
